Bermondsey Square Antiques Market

Bermondsey

The early bird catches the worm at this Friday market, so come at 7 am (flashlight recommended) to bag a bargain at London's largest antique market. Dealers also arrive before dawn to snap up the best silver, paintings, objets d'art, jewelry, and furniture, most from Georgian through Edwardian times, but there's also the odd vintage collectible like 1980s arcade games. When the market opened in 1947, it actually started at 4 am, due to a loophole in the law that said goods bought in a designated "marché ouvert" between sunset and sunrise were granted legitimate title even if the goods were stolen (the loophole was closed in 1995). A recent influx of French antique dealers has joined the Bermondsey veterans selling from their covered stalls. The market finishes at 2 pm.

OXO Tower Wharf

South Bank

The artisans creating fashion, jewelry, home accessories, textiles, prints and photographs, furniture, and other design items have to pass rigorous selection procedures to set up shop in these prime riverside studios, where they make, display, and sell their work. The OXO Tower Restaurant & Brasserie on the top floor is expensive, but with its fantastic view of London, it's worth popping up for a drink. There's also a public terrace where you can take in the view.

Trove 167

Bermondsey

A "lifestyle store" stocking clothing, jewelry, accessories, home decor, books, and art, this is an Aladdin's cave of one-off, beautiful, and occasionally quirky items that were carefully chosen by its welcoming owner, the former head menswear designer of Burberry.
